SHORT FILM ANALYSIS

The Moped Diaries.This short lasts 11 minutes and was released in 2014 (USA). The directors are Tyler Nilson and Nick Vitale. It falls under the categories of ‘Comedy’ and ‘Family’ (according to IMDB) and is rated 8/10 stars. The short is about a boy named Levi growing up on an island off the coast of North Carolina. When a new bridge is built connecting his island to the mainland he has to come to grips with the change and opportunities that come along with it. Love of home, love of a partner, and love of family all seem to be falling apart and slowly pushing him towards the inevitable, crossing that bridge himself to see what lies beyond the horizon.I chose this film because I liked the storyline, it was original and seemed personal and the style of the film (the way the shots were used and the effects).

The productions logo then fades into the black so the audience are left with just a black screen, but only for a few seconds. In the background the audience can hear the sound of what sounds like a ukulele and waves crashing but it is hard to identify.

The film then uses another editing feature from transitioning the black screen into the footage of this man. The footage of the man fades through the black. Using this could connote him fading or getting through his dark times/thoughts of some kind or he has found the light to do something new and this may be part of the plot/storyline. The same background sounds are being played which shows that there is no change in his life, it’s still the same, even though the music is very distant and faint, it sounds neither uplifting nor depressing. This gives the audience more thoughts on the mood of the film and if it’s going to be good things or bad things that happen. After a couple of seconds we hear this characters dialogue but we do not actually see him talking (so its non-diegetic). He starts to talk about an ‘old country song that says Love can build a bridge how beautiful is that? But let me tell you there is a flip side to that corner cause a bridge built at the wrong place and at the wrong time can tear love apart.’ With this said, the audience can now get a sense of what the film may in toll, whether that be a love between another person or a family member. I think that this leaves a little mystery to the film which can be intriguing because now the audience want to see what he is talking about.

The next scene is cut to very quickly and starts with a notebook being slammed onto this large map. The large map in the background suggests the geographical side of things may be introduced throughout the film and this may be heading

towards boredom for some people. The fact that this notepad looks scruffy and worn out could suggest a number of things but I thought that it represents his life and that it has been a long, tiring journey and he has been through allot. Also, the notebook has no bright colours on the cover, they are dark, bold colours, therefore the yellow makes the notepad stand out. Furthermore, his non deigetic dialogue is still going on, he says ‘this is my story’so now the audience know that the film was consist around this characters ‘life’and this notebook has all of his life events or basically the story of his life as its contents.
